Sears
Permanently closed
5080 E Montclair Plaza Ln
Montclair, CA 91763
Welcome to your local Sears Auto Center in Montclair, CA. We have all the essentials whether it’s automotive repairs and maintenance, new tires, batteries or if you have a question about how to protect your vehicle.
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.